When looking for a mortgage broker, there are several qualifications and attributes to consider:

Licensing and certification: The broker should hold the necessary licenses and certifications required by the state or region they operate in.

Experience: Look for a broker with significant experience in the industry and a track record of successfully helping clients obtain mortgages.

Knowledge of the market: A good broker should have a deep understanding of the current market conditions and be able to provide advice on the best mortgage options for your specific financial situation.

Communication skills: The broker should be able to clearly explain complex financial concepts and be responsive to your questions and concerns.

Professionalism and ethics: Look for a broker who is transparent and ethical in their business practices and who puts the clients' best interests first.

Reviews and references: Check online reviews and ask for references from previous clients to get an idea of the broker's reputation and the quality of their services.

Overall, it's important to choose a broker who is knowledgeable, experienced, and trustworthy and who can help guide you through the mortgage process and find the best loan for your needs.

Complete an approved qualification such as a Certificate IV in Finance and Mortgage Broking (FNS40821). 2. While a Diploma in Finance and Mortgage Broking Management (FNS50320) is not a requirement for licensing, some employers may prefer brokers with this qualification in addition to a Certificate IV.
